Pittsburgh 2003- free show in Point State Park. There was hedge in front of the stage, so at one point during the outro to Karenology they started rubbing their guitars in it.
Same show: Thurston,"we'd like you to all come up to the front of the stage, but there is this garden and there are guards that will throw you up in the air like matrix" Pittsburgh Mr. Small 2005: Thurston asked for a pick and I threw mine up onto the stage. It was an eminence "patriot speaker" pick, and so Lee picks it up and says "this ones got the American flag on it" and hands it to Thurston and they proceed to rock out. |

At the beginning of the Burlington, VT show Thurston tried to go right into the opening for "Candle" but fucked up because his guitar was improperly tuned. So he twiddled around for a very uncomfortable minute while Kim explained what was up. Then without hesitation they did a really beautiful rendition of "Candle" and tore the whole show up with lots of jamming and noise for three hours or so (?).
